So, lets say you bought a converter box, connected it to your TV, but it isn’t working. Now what? I recommend visiting dtvusaforum.com. They offer a ton of help on all aspects of DTV and HDTV. In fact, I had posted a question there a while back about not receiving a local PBS affiliate, and they recommended installing my antenna higher on top of the roof of my house. It worked! lol. I thought I was going to have to buy a newer style antenna, but after I mounted my antenna higher, I rescanned my converter box and picked up PBS afterward.
